More Dirt on Dusting Once you find the best way to dust, you’ll need to set regular reminders to dust your home. Households with pets and kids will need to dust once every week or two, but others can get away with dusting once a month.

WebJul 6, 2024 · Step 1 Mix ingredients, following about a two-to-one ratio of vinegar and olive oil to lemon juice. Pour into a reusable spray bottle. You'll want to make the solution as you need it, and discard any leftovers instead of storing them with your other cleaning products to avoid having the polish turn rancid. Web1½ cups olive oil. ½ cup white vinegar. 30 drops lemon essential oil or 5 drops lemon juice. tb1234. For this simple polish recipe, mix the ingredients in a sealable, airtight container. Use more of the lemon oil if you like a stronger lemon scent. Soak up a small amount of the polish with a soft cloth and polish your wooden furniture.
